| Description | Sommerville: Sardonyx - Diogenes the Cynic in his tub. Greek and Roman Cameos, Case H. Vermeule: Sardonyx. Cameo (Unmounted). 1700-1850 Neo-Classical. Diogenes the Cynic in his tub, listening to readings by an elderly philosopher seated at right. The dog, a pun on "diogenes" sits on the tub, and the scene is lit by a crescent moon above. A composition based on an ancient relief. |
